Possible Causes of a Leaking Garbage Disposal
Many leaks originate from worn-out seals or gaskets within the disposal unit. As the disposal ages, these components can corrode or degrade, allowing water to escape and seep into surrounding areas. Additionally, loose or damaged connections between the disposal and plumbing can be a common culprit. These leaks often emerge from the sink flange or the discharge tube, especially if the unit has experienced frequent use or improper installation.
Another frequent cause is corrosion or cracks in the disposal body itself. Over time, exposure to water, debris, or improper handling can weaken the unit’s structure. A crack or hole in the disposal can lead to persistent leaks. Sometimes, clogs or overflows from the sink can increase pressure within the disposal, forcing water past seals or joints. Regular maintenance and inspection can help identify these issues early before they cause extensive water damage.

What are the signs of a leaking garbage disposal?
Visible water pooling under the sink, unpleasant odors, and increased water bills are common indicators. Sometimes, you may notice the disposal unit making unusual noises or leaking fluid from the unit’s body or connections.

Is replacement necessary if the disposal is cracked?
If the disposal unit has significant cracks or corrosion, replacement is usually recommended to avoid ongoing leaks and potential water damage. Our team can help evaluate whether repairing or replacing is the best option.
